Castle Cary £29,400- £31,200 (including shift allowance, DOE) + Performance Bonus & Exceptional Benefits 37 Hours per week - Mon-Fri - Weekly rotating shifts

Why Join Us? We care about the world and your future. Mars offers competitive compensation and benefits along with some great perks, like fun freebies and best-in-class development. As a Mars Associate, you have our ongoing commitment to your growth and development as you work across our world-famous brands. The world we want tomorrow starts with how we do business today, and we're here to support you every step of the way.

The Role: This is a hands-on role ensuring raw materials and machinery are running smoothly to keep our production process efficient and safe. You'll play a key part in quality, safety, and output while working across different shifts. Full training is provided.

Shift Pattern: Mon-Fri 37.5 Hours: Week 1: 6am-2pm Week 2: 2pm-10pm Week 3: 10pm-6am...and then repeat.

What's in it for you?

  • Career growth opportunities with structured development & Mars University
  • Private healthcare + equal parental leave
  • Generous pension (up to 9% contribution)
  • Life assurance (4x salary)
  • EV salary sacrifice scheme
  • Gym membership & wellbeing support
  • Annual leave starting at 24 days, rising to 32 with service
  • Free perks on site: parking, Lavazza coffee, tea, fruit twice a week, and access to our employee shop

What We're Looking For:

  • IT skills: Confident using Outlook, Word & Excel
  • Transport: Full driving licence + own transport
  • Personal skills: Self-motivated, detail-oriented, organised, and able to manage time effectively
  • Health & Safety awareness: Strong understanding of H&S and quality standards
  • Additional Strengths: Willing to take a hands‑on approach and committed to learning.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Operate & monitor machinery: Ensure efficient production runs and quality outputs
  • Handle materials: Prepare, load, and safely store raw materials
  • Record keeping: Maintain accurate production records and reports
  • Safety first: Follow all safety procedures and help maintain a safe workplace
